Alstom Empowers over 3,300 Women & Youth in Bihar with Community-Driven Initiatives
By: WE Staff | Friday, 4 August 2023
Alstom, the global transportation leader, has announced a series of community-driven initiatives in Madhepura, Bihar, aimed at benefiting over 3,300 women and youth. With a strong commitment to corporate social responsibility, these initiatives encompass vital aspects of societal growth and are set to create a positive impact on the lives of the local population.
Recognizing the importance of skill development, Alstom's programs come as a ray of hope for many local women and youth, offering them opportunities to acquire new skills and enhance their employability. These tailor-made initiatives provide training in vocational skills, computer literacy, and entrepreneurship, aligning with the needs of the community and fostering a sense of self-reliance.
Healthcare takes center stage in Alstom's community efforts, as the company partners with local healthcare providers to improve access to quality medical services for Madhepura's residents. Medical camps, awareness campaigns, and regular check-ups form part of the planned activities, ensuring the well-being of women and youth in the region.
Moreover, Alstom's commitment to environmental sustainability shines through its initiatives, with a focus on promoting eco-friendly practices within the community. Tree-planting drives and waste management campaigns aim to contribute to a greener and cleaner Madhepura, emphasizing the company's dedication to a sustainable future.
Local leaders and residents have wholeheartedly welcomed Alstom's initiatives, expressing gratitude for the positive impact these endeavors are expected to bring. The company's vision of fostering empowerment and sustainable growth has struck a chord with the community, fostering hope and optimism for a brighter future.
Olivier Loison, Managing Director of Alstom India, stated, "Madhepura is India's eloco capital, and we understand the community needs not just in Madhepura but the surrounding towns and villages. Our concerted efforts towards improving healthcare, education, and skill development aim to build a stronger and more sustainable society."
As Alstom's community initiatives take root, Madhepura is poised to witness a transformation that goes beyond infrastructure development. The ripple effects of these programs are expected to create a more resilient, skilled, and healthier community, setting an inspiring example for social development across the region.
Alstom's partnership with The American India Foundation Trust (AIF), SEEDS Impact, and Learning Links Foundation (LLF) strengthens the execution of these projects, marking a collaborative effort towards a brighter and empowered future for the women and youth of Madhepura.
